What we do

From the first idea buying a “Château dans le Sud” to build an Ecovillage in the Greek Mountains, was “just a jump to the left – and then a step to the right…” End of 2021. Within a meditation session, there was suddenly a clear picture with the directive building a new “Arche Noah” for family, friends and similar minded people.
Finishing the talking and discussion round what mother earth and its children need and start implementing a vision, start doing positive actions for the nature and the people. What better place to start such kind of project than Greece, the cradle of Philosophie, Democracy and Humanitarian disciplines…
The name “Hortus Cyrenaicus” is related to Aristippos of Cyrene, a follower of Socrates who then built his own philosophical approach of “how to enjoy life”. There may have been misinterpretations that reflect on a hedonistic life style, but there could be also seen interpretations for living a “Happy Life” without existing “leadership” and unnecessary side impacts of “Civilisation” in harmony with the nature. This comes to the point: – A garden of a happy life… a place to enjoy life with family and friends in a clean and sustainable nature.
In 2025 we do have the goal to allocate residents for the 6 land plots (total about 1 ha land) who are interested to join the conception and who are ready to invest 40.000 Euro to compensate the costs of water and electricity preparations. As well as for the use of the land. These investments are scheduled to be used for expanding the territory of the Hortus Cyrenaicus for further residents in 2026 and 2027. The overall goal is to allocate 20 active residents in total taking over individual parts of the farm. Details will be agreed on individually with each resident.

How to join

We are finishing now the complete electricity construction with 80 KW solar energy, 55 kw batteries, thermosolar heaters and a full water supply solar driven coming from 2 own licensed water drills. We have currently space for 6 families, couples or singles taking over an own piece of land and joining the community. We are not religious nor political oriented, but we are open for music, arts and cultural activities and do look first of all on the nature and the land to be in a good condition and to plant what we do need for living.
There is potential for new members taking over live stock, grains, vegetable production, bees, fish and many more things.

No: 196/3 Detailed info (Turkish): http://yeryuzudernegi.org/projedetay.php?id=51 Coordinators: SULE GONULSUZ sulegonulsuz@hotmail.com NURIYE KAYALI kayalinuriye@gmail.com We use local seeds and we provided those seeds from people who make organical farming. After we procure those seeds, we put them on a cycle. We organized “Seed Exchange Days”, where people could meet and exchange their seeds, their knowledge and experiences. We tried to take it one step further and we are trying to categorize the seeds. For example, -there is a bean seed. But which type of bean seed is it? Or we try to categorize the seeds according to their durabilty in which city they could grow. We believe that all the seeds in the World are people’s seeds and we want to share them with everyone.

Ecotratamiento de Aguas Residuales

Agua es vida, el recurso más importante de todos. Desde la perspectiva de Sunseed como un centro educativo sobre la vida de bajo impacto nos gustaría ofrecerles un curso para aprender, profundizar e intercambiar los conocimientos teóricos y prácticos sobre el cuidado de agua. El curso va a estar enfocado principalmente en el tema de saneamiento ecológico de aguas residuales, cubriendo a la vez los aspectos teóricos de potabilización de agua y aprovechamiento de agua lluvia. Vamos a aprender como diseñar y construir un sistema completo de tratamiento de aguas grises a través de la construcción de humedales artificiales de flujo subsuperficial, en cuales se trata de la utilización de plantas acuáticas para depurar las aguas residuales que han tenido un tratamiento primario. Los humedales artificiales son canales de gravilla sembrados con las plantas depuradoras, han sido aplicadas y debidamente reguladas en varios países de Europa y ofrecen una alternativa sana y segura tanto para autogestionar los recursos de agua como poder reutilizar agua tratada en un hogar. Usando herramientas como power point, videos y charlas vamos a aprender sobre el diseño y aspectos claves para tener en cuenta construyendo nuestro sistema casero. En tiempo libre vamos a divertirnos con juegos, música y baños en una poza cercana. El curso va a estar dividido en partes teóricas y prácticas. La parte práctica va a incluir – Diseño de un sistema completo de tratamiento de aguas residuales – las tuberías, tratamiento primario (trampas de grasa y tanques sépticos), tratamiento secundario (Humedales Artificiales de Flujo Subsuperficial), riego con aguas grises. – Construcción de una trampa de grasa como el tratamiento primario – Preparación de un humedal artificial de flujo horizontal – impermeabilización y conexiones.
